Popularity of English & Language Arts Education at SUNY Stony Brook

During the 2020-2021 academic year, Stony Brook University handed out 0 bachelor's degrees in english & language arts education.

In 2021, 13 students received their master’s degree in english & language arts education from SUNY Stony Brook. This makes it the #19 most popular school for english & language arts education master’s degree candidates in the country.

SUNY Stony Brook English & Language Arts Education Master’s Program

Of the 13 students who graduated with a Master’s in english & language arts education from SUNY Stony Brook in 2021, 23% were men and 77% were women.

The majority of master's degree recipients in this major at SUNY Stony Brook are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 77% of students fell into this category.
